boolean variables in uipath: a comprehensive guide
boolean variables are fundamental in programming, representing truth values: `true` or `false`. they are used extensively in uipath for decision-making, controlling workflows, and validating data. this tutorial provides a comprehensive guide to understanding and effectively using boolean variables in uipath, complete with detailed explanations and practical code examples.
**1. what is a boolean variable?**
a boolean variable is a data type that can hold only one of two possible values:
* **true:** represents a logical "yes," "on," or "exists" state.
* **false:** represents a logical "no," "off," or "doesn't exist" state.
think of it like a light switch: it can be either on (true) or off (false).
**2. why use boolean variables in uipath?**
boolean variables are essential for:
* **decision-making (conditional logic):** controlling which part of a workflow executes based on a condition (e.g., "if file exists, then process it; otherwise, log an error"). this is achieved using activities like `if`, `flow decision`, and `switch`.
* **loop control:** determining when to start, continue, or exit a loop (e.g., "repeat until a certain condition is met"). activities like `while` and `do while` rely on boolean expressions.
* **data validation:** checking if data meets specific criteria (e.g., "is the email address valid?").
* **flagging events:** indicating whether a particular event has occurred (e.g., "download successful?").
* **returning results:** functions or workflows can return a boolean value to indicate success or failure.
